I am indeed not a fan of printed copies of passwords. π In general, there's almost never a need to print out your passwords and there's usually a better way to accomplish your goal. However, if you would like to print your passwords using the 1Password for Mac app then you can follow these steps:
- Open and unlock 1Password for Mac.
- Select the vault you'd like to print items from.
- Select the items that you would like to print in the centre column.
- Click on File > Print. Enter your account password when prompted.
- Follows the prompts to print your items.
